The Hawaii Flooring Association recently installed its new officers and directors for the 2002-2004 term at the organization's 14th Biennial Convention on the island of Oahu. Roy Tokuhama, president of Abbey Carpets in Hawaii, has been re-installed as president.

Lester Tokuhisa, president of Island Flooring Inc., has been named vice president and special events chairman. George Fern, owner of Kauai Floors, has been named secretary and serves as Kauai director. Serving as treasurer and Maui director is Warren Orikasa, president of Maui Carpet & Drapery Inc.

Directors include Dinah Hirayama, co-owner of Ray's Carpet & Drapery; Hawaii Director Les Kumiji, owner of Les’ Carpet & Drapery in Hilo; and Norman Shimabukuro, president of Floors of Hawaii, as immediate past president.

Associate representatives include Jackson Uyeda, branch manager of Tri-West of Hawaii; and Mike Takamoto, general manager of Medallion Carpets.

Tim Lyons, CAE, president of TLC, will continue to serve as executive director.
